Lightsquid "500 - internal server error"
-
Lightsquid on pfSense 2.0-RC1 (amd64) built on Wed Mar 2 12:54:13 EST 2011 doesnt work, i'm getting a 500.
Doing at console check:
perl -w `/usr/bin/find / -name check-setup.pl` Version string 'f' contains invalid data; ignoring: 'f' at /usr/local/lib/perl5/5.10.1/File/Basename.pm line 51. Version string 'f' contains invalid data; ignoring: 'f' at /usr/local/lib/perl5/5.10.1/File/Basename.pm line 51. Version string 'f' contains invalid data; ignoring: 'f' at /usr/local/lib/perl5/5.10.1/Exporter.pm line 3. Version string 'f' contains invalid data; ignoring: 'f' at /usr/local/lib/perl5/5.10.1/Exporter.pm line 3. Feature bundle "0.0.0" is not supported by Perl 5.10.1 at /usr/local/lib/perl5/5.10.1/File/Basename.pm line 51 BEGIN failed--compilation aborted. Compilation failed in require at /usr/local/lib/perl5/5.10.1/Carp.pm line 14. Compilation failed in require at /usr/local/lib/perl5/5.10.1/feature.pm line 214. BEGIN failed--compilation aborted at /usr/local/lib/perl5/5.10.1/File/Basename.pm line 51. BEGIN failed--compilation aborted at /usr/local/lib/perl5/5.10.1/File/Basename.pm line 51. Compilation failed in require at /usr/local/www/lightsquid/check-setup.pl line 6. BEGIN failed--compilation aborted at /usr/local/www/lightsquid/check-setup.pl line 6.
Any hints to repair this?
I deinstalled lightsquid via pkg_delete, then via gui and installed again with one change: no error 500 appears, only a white page.
Its (not) working with havp and squidguard. Hope that helps.
-
I would pkg_delete squid, perl, lightsquid, etc, and reinstall them all.
Looks like something in perl isn't right.
-
googling somewhat around i saw this too: some perl-scripts were not available. Did the deinstall/reinstall thing first without luck, but my last snapshot-update and manual reinstall of all packages made the thing.
To my opinion the automatic reinstall of packages is the culprit. Only manual reinstall helped with nearly all strange errors i had respective to packages. A complete new install of the RC1 didn't help, so its not a broken install (i hope).
-
Same error for me after installing Lightsquid - 500 - Internal Server Error
I think perl is messed up, as Squidguard seems to cause enough disk thrashing so as to render the firewall / Internet VERY sluggish. Takes a while, but after uninstalling Squidguard it's OK again.
How do I reinstall perl? I thought it was included as a dependency?
With thanks
-
FWIW - I just fixed this on my 1.2.3 system yesterday by deleting the perl symlink in /usr/bin and running ' ln -s /usr/local/bin/perl /usr/bin/perl ' from the shell.
My Nokia IP530 sys (packages installed in this order):
squid
adzap
snort (I think the Perl installed with this is the culprit)
lightsquid
phpsysinfo -
Gave it a go, but still seeing a 500 Internal Server Error. No worries, I plan up upgrading from 1.2.3 RE to 2.0 RC1 shortly. Thanks though.